A train trip from Chesterfield to Wimbledon Chase takes about 3hrs 30 mins on average, covering roughly 136 miles (219 kilometres). With around 33 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£20.60,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

The travel time between Chesterfield and Wimbledon Chase by train varies depending on the type of train and the route, but the average journey time is 3hrs 30 mins & the fastest journey takes 3hrs 9 mins.
The fastest journey time by train from Chesterfield to Wimbledon Chase is 3hrs 9 mins.
Train ticket prices from Chesterfield to Wimbledon Chase can start from as little as £20.60 when you book in advance. The cost of tickets can vary depending on the time of day, route and class you book and are usually more expensive if you book on the day.
The departure and arrival times for trains between Chesterfield and Wimbledon Chase vary depending on the day of the week and the type of train. Generally, there are around 33 departures and arrivals throughout the day. The first departure is 05:10, and the last train of the day leaves at 00:16.

No, unfortunately there are no direct trains between Chesterfield & Wimbledon Chase. However, there are 33 possible journeys which require a change.
East Midlands Railway and Thameslink are the main train operating companies running services between Chesterfield and Wimbledon Chase.

Chesterfield Station is equipped with facilities designed for a smooth and comfortable travel experience. The ticket office opens early, ranging from 05:15 on weekdays to 08:30 on Sundays, providing ample opportunity to purchase or collect pre-booked tickets from our accessible ticket machines. Smartcard holders are in luck, as smartcard validators are available, ensuring a swift and hassle-free start to your journey.
Accesibility is a top priority, with step-free access available throughout the station. From tactile paving to lift services, Chesterfield Station ensures all passengers, including those with mobility impairments, can navigate with confidence. Additionally, passengers can make use of the accessible toilets and baby changing facilities located on Platform 1.
Once at Chesterfield Station, travellers can effortlessly transition to other transport modes. If you’re planning a visit to the picturesque Chatsworth House, you can hop on the 170 or X70 bus just outside the station. For more exploration, taxis are conveniently stationed at the front, and a seamless rail replacement service operates from this point as well, making it simple to get to where you’re going. While Wimbledon Chase Station does not boast extensive facilities, it is equipped with essential amenities to ensure a smooth travel experience. Notably, you’ll find accessible ticket machines which cater to customers with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, making ticket purchasing a breeze. However, it is important to plan accordingly as the station lacks a staffed ticket office and has no dedicated waiting rooms or refreshment facilities. CCTV surveillance provides an added layer of security.
Accessibility might pose a challenge here, as the station is categorized under 'Category C', indicating no step-free access. This means that travelers with mobility impairments may want to prepare for limited accessibility options. While you won't find use of ramps or accessible toilets, assistance can be arranged through various help points and a responsive helpline for those who preregister their travel needs.
Connectivity doesn't stop at the train lines—Wimbledon Chase offers various onward travel options. While there is no direct taxi or car hire services at the station, seamlessly transitioning from train to local bus services is facilitated by the Onward Travel Information Map, which helps you plan subsequent journeys. Moreover, the area’s bus services expand your reach to different districts, enhancing convenience for daily commuters and adventurers seeking new destinations.
